== Danish == === Noun === rigens n (obsolete except in certain set usages) definite genitive singular of rige == Latin == === Etymology === Present active participle of rigeō. === Pronunciation === (Classical Latin) IPA(key): [ˈrɪ.ɡẽːs] (modern Italianate Ecclesiastical) IPA(key): [ˈriː.d͡ʒens] === Participle === rigēns (genitive rigentis); third-declension one-termination participle stiff, inflexible, rigid, unbending ==== Declension ==== Third-declension participle. 1When used purely as an adjective. === Further reading === “rĭgens”, in Charlton T. Lewis and Charles Short (1879), A Latin Dictionary, Oxford: Clarendon Press “rigēns”, in Charlton T. Lewis (1891), An Elementary Latin Dictionary, New York: Harper & Brothers
